Overview
- Minnesota’s league-leading defense limited the Valkyries to 71 points and has yielded just 74.1 points per game this season.
- Napheesa Collier scored 22 points to power the Lynx to their 15th win, extending their early-season surge to 15-2.
- The Valkyries were hampered by the absence of forward Carla Leite, who sat out with a back injury.
- Karlie Samuelson will miss the remainder of the season after undergoing surgery for a left foot injury sustained June 29.
